Yep, we've had an iGate here for yeeeeears (the current iGate was
installed in October 2001, and peter (1NPW) was running one long before
then IIRC :)  With the relay on Black Mountain and the wide on Mt.Ginini
(I think, can't say I've actually fired up winaprs in over a year), we've
got pretty decent coverage of the area :) Oh, frequency is on 145.175 :)
